This paper considers the issue of optimality of fractional factorial experiments involving m factors each at two levels. The optimality criteria used here is the type 1 criteria, due to Cheng (1978), which include the D- and A-criteria. It is shown that if there exists an orthogonal array OA(n - l, m, 2, 3), l = 1, 2, then there exists an n-run type 1 optimal fractional factorial plan for a 2(m) experiment under a model that includes the mean, all main effects and all two-factor interactions with a factor in common. These plans are obtained by adding any one run to an OA(n - 1, m, 2, 3) for n 1 (mod 8) and two specific runs to an OA(n - 2, m, 2,3) for n 2 (mod 8). (C) 2011 The Korean Statistical Society.
